Understanding The Importance Of Life Insurance

Life insurance is a crucial aspect of financial planning that is often overlooked by many individuals It provides a safety net for your loved ones in the event of your untimely death, ensuring that they are financially secure even after you are gone In this article, we will delve into the importance of life insurance and why it is essential for everyone to have.

Life insurance is a contract between an individual and an insurance company, where the individual agrees to pay a premium in exchange for a lump sum payment to be made to their beneficiaries upon their death This lump sum payment, known as the death benefit, can help cover expenses such as funeral costs, outstanding debts, and ongoing living expenses for your loved ones.

One of the key benefits of life insurance is that it provides financial security for your family In the unfortunate event of your death, your family will be able to receive a payout from the insurance company, which can help them maintain their standard of living and cover any immediate expenses that may arise This can provide peace of mind knowing that your loved ones will be taken care of financially.

Another important aspect of life insurance is that it can help replace lost income If you are the primary breadwinner in your family, your death could leave your family without a source of income Life insurance can help replace that lost income, ensuring that your family can continue to meet their financial obligations and maintain their lifestyle.

Life insurance can also be used to pay off debts and other financial obligations If you have outstanding debts such as a mortgage, car loans, or credit card debt, your life insurance policy can help cover these expenses, relieving your family of the burden of debt This can provide a sense of financial security and stability for your loved ones during a difficult time.

Funerals can be expensive, and the last thing you want is for your family to be burdened with these costs on top of their grief Life insurance can help cover these expenses, allowing your family to focus on grieving and healing without the added financial stress.

There are several types of life insurance policies available to suit different needs and budgets Term life insurance is a popular option that provides coverage for a specific period of time, usually 10-30 years This type of policy is more affordable and straightforward, making it a good choice for individuals looking for basic coverage.

Permanent life insurance, on the other hand, provides coverage for your entire life and includes a cash value component that can grow over time While permanent life insurance tends to be more expensive, it offers additional benefits such as investment opportunities and the ability to borrow against the cash value of the policy.

It is important to carefully consider your financial situation and needs when choosing a life insurance policy Working with a financial advisor can help you determine the right amount of coverage and type of policy that best fits your individual circumstances.
